Q. A certain pressure ' $P$ ' is applied to $1$ litre of water and $2$ litre of a liquid separately. Water gets compressed to $0.01 \%$ whereas the liquid gets compressed to $0.03 \%$. The ratio of Bulk modulus of water to that of the liquid is $\frac{3}{x}$. The value of $x$ is ________

Solution:

$ B_{\text {water }}=\frac{-\Delta P}{\left(\frac{\Delta V}{V}\right)}=\frac{-\Delta P}{\frac{0.01}{100}} $
$ B_{\text {liquid }}=\frac{-\Delta P}{\frac{0.03}{100}} $
$ \frac{B_{\text {water }}}{B_{\text {liquid }}}=3 $
$ x=1$
